Healthy life expectancy
Women: 55.4 healthy years at birth (50.8–60.1) · England 61.3 — significantly lower than England
Men: 56.7 healthy years at birth (52.8–60.6) · England 60.9 — significantly lower than England
Official statistics in development (2022–2024), at birth. Comparisons are gated on statistical significance; change over time is not asserted.
